Alrite lads,
 
your much-maligned FLOs are compiling a list of away travellers on the Euro 2012 campaign who
were overlooked by UEFA/FAI for tickets for the tournament this summer.
 
We will be sending the list to the FAI so they can crosscheck their records with the info we send them. Hopefully this way the people who slipped through the net last week will have a chance of being sorted with tickets.
 
Sending us your details is of course no guarantee that any or all of you will get sorted if/when  UEFA/FAI distribute any remaining tickets. But if you're not in you cant win. And we intend to put forward your case to the FAI in the hope that everyone will get sorted. 
 
If you have been overlooked for tickets and have travelled away on the recent campaign please send us ALL of the following information:
 
 
 
Name
UEFA Reference Number (can be found in the email where you were sent your portal password on Dec 6th, last)
FAI reference number (can be found in the same email as above)
Email address
Phone number
Forum name (yes, your confidentiality will be respected. Myself and Aido only know some of the ppl here by their forum names, and Aido is really bad with real names, so help the aul lad out)
***If you are not registered on the forum you can still email in your info******
List the away games in which you sourced tickets yourself through the FAI (Not a big spiel, just a list i.e "Russia, Macedonia"
List of away games in which a friend/colleague sourced tickets from the FAI on your behalf, and the name of that friend (again not a spiel, just a list i.e "Armenia, John O'Flaherty"
A SHORT note on what evidence of travel you can provide later on if necessary, i.e "photo of my visa for Russia"
 
 
 
Please email the above information to fansliaisonofficer@gmail.com
 
PLEASE DO NOT attach photos or send us copies of Ryanair itineraries. Please do not send us PMs with this info, we'll just disregard it.

http://www.irishtimes.com/newspaper/sport/2012/0321/1224313641764.html
From the report in today's Irish times it looks like there are thousands of tickets floating around if you believe Mr delaney.  We were all under the impression that the initial FAI allocation was around 6,000 per game and they later got another 700 or so per game.  We understood from that allocation the FAI had to take care of Abbey TRavel and its own sponsors.   Not so says Delaney:-
“We now have about 7,000 for each game,” he said yesterday, “and probably 9,000 for the Italian match. If you add in what Abbey Travel get and what the Uefa sponsors get and our own sponsors get, that’s going to be close to 10,000"
So it seems if my math is correct Abbey and the sponsors got over 3,000 tickets per game between them but not from the FAI allocation of approximately 6,700 per game.
Strange how the story keeps changing to suit the particular tune JD is humming at any given time.
